画可以动的游戏角色,需要结合游戏设计、动画制作和美术风格。以下是分步骤的指南,帮助你从零开始制作一个可以动的角色:
✅ 一、前期准备
1. 明确角色设计
- 角色设定:名字、性别、年龄、种族、背景故事。
- 角色功能:是战斗角色、探索角色、治愈角色,还是多任务角色?
- 动作需求:需要哪些动作?(走路、跳跃、攻击、防御、表情、表情变化)
2. 确定美术风格
- 2D/3D:2D更灵活,适合游戏角色动画;3D适合更复杂的动作。
- 风格:卡通风格、写实风格、赛博朋克、魔法风格等。
✅ 二、角色设计(2D)
1. 角色草图
- 用铅笔或数字工具(如Procreate、Sketch)画出角色轮廓。
- 注意:角色的比例和姿态要符合人体工学。
2. 颜色与细节
- 选择主色调,搭配配色(如服装、背景)。
- 添加表情、头发、服装细节(如帽子、眼镜、装饰物)。
3. 角色动作设计
- 画出角色在不同动作下的姿势(走路、跳跃、攻击、防御)。
- 注意:动作要连贯,符合人体运动规律。
✅ 三、动画制作(2D/3D)
1. 2D动画制作
- 工具:Adobe Animate、Toon Boom、Blender(2D)。
- 步骤:
- 为角色设计关键帧(如走路、跳跃)。
- 用补间动画让角色自动移动。
- 添加表情变化(如生气、惊讶)。
- 添加背景动画(如风吹、光效)。
2. 3D动画制作
- 工具:Blender、Maya、3ds Max。
- 步骤:
- 建模角色(使用雕刻工具或建模工具)。
- UV贴图(给角色贴上颜色和纹理)。
- 动画制作(使用骨骼系统控制角色动作)。
- 添加光影效果(如光源、阴影)。
✅ 四、角色互动与剧情
1. 角色行为设计
- 角色有AI逻辑,比如:
- 遇到敌人时攻击。
- 遇到朋友时打招呼。
- 遇到危险时逃跑。
- 可以用状态机或条件判断控制角色行为。
2. 角色配音
- 为角色配音(如说话、动作声)。
- 配合动画,让角色更有“生命感”。
✅ 五、测试与优化
1. 测试动画
- 在游戏引擎(如Unity、Unreal)中测试角色动画。
- 检查动作是否流畅、是否符合预期。
2. 优化细节
- 修正动作的连贯性。
- 优化角色表情和动作的细节。
- 添加音效和背景音乐。
✅ 六、工具推荐
| 工具 | 用途 |
|---|---|
| 2D动画 | 角色设计、动画制作 |
| 3D动画 | 角色建模、动画制作 |
| 游戏引擎 | 角色控制、动画绑定 |
| 美术工具 | 角色设计 |
✅ 七、进阶技巧(可选)
1. 角色AI逻辑
- 使用状态机(State Machine)控制角色状态(如:攻击、防御、逃跑)。
- 使用条件判断(如:如果敌人靠近,就攻击)。
2. 角色表情系统
- 使用表情包或表情动画,让角色有更多表情变化。
- 使用面部关键点(如眼睛、嘴巴、眉毛)控制表情。
3. 角色背景故事
- 为角色设计背景故事,让角色更有深度。
- 在游戏中加入剧情任务,让角色有“目标”和“动机”。
✅ 八、示例流程(简化版)
- 设计角色(草图、颜色、动作)
- 制作角色模型(2D/3D)
- 制作动画(关键帧、补间、表情)
- 绑定动画到游戏引擎
- 测试动画
- 添加音效、背景音乐
- 加入AI逻辑(如攻击、逃跑)
- 测试与优化
✅ 九、总结
画可以动的游戏角色是一个综合性的过程,需要结合设计、动画、编程、音效等多个方面。你可以从简单的角色设计开始,逐步提升复杂度。
如果你有具体的需求(比如:2D/3D、动画风格、游戏引擎),我可以帮你定制更详细的方案!
需要我帮你画一个“可以动”的角色示例吗?